What You’ll Do
Understand spacecraft architecture and missions
Review current model and simulation capability
Identify any gaps in current simulation framework
Evaluate how simulation integrates with other teams within the company GSW, FSW, AI&T, MOPS, etc
Train as an operator to prepare for upcoming mission
Identify gaps from assessment and create the simulation architecture roadmap
Identify required models (Spacecraft subsystem, environment, GNC, etc)
Establish a framework that defines how hardware models, software models, and operational scenarios interact within the simulation environment
Establish how the digital twin gets integrated into a physics based “universe sim”
Establish a concrete validation strategy

Skills
Strong understanding of orbital mechanics and astrodynamics
Experience modeling spacecraft dynamics, control systems, and environmental effects
Ability to design modular and extensible simulation architecture
Experience implementing physics-based simulations in Python and C++
Strong knowledge of numerical methods, time integration, and stability considerations
Experience building “universe-style” multi-body simulation environments
Ability to design simulations that support historical replay, real-time execution, and accelerated future-time scenarios
Experience with integrating simulations with GSW, FSW, AI&T, and HITL testing
Ability to design constellation level simulations
Experience designing event-driven or time-stepped simulation frameworks
Experience generating realistic synthetic telemetry
Strong V&V practices
